Community Snapshot

North Middletown, a quaint town in Bourbon County, KY, offers a serene lifestyle amidst the beauty of central Kentucky. Known for its tight-knit community and idyllic countryside, North Middletown is a charming place to reside.

History and Landmarks

Founded in the early 19th century, North Middletown boasts a rich history, including landmarks such as the Bethany Christian Church and historic downtown architecture. The town offers glimpses into its past through its preserved historical sites.

Demographics & Economy

North Middletown is characterized by a rural setting with a population that predominantly engages in agriculture and small business operations. Despite its small size, the town is gradually experiencing economic development with budding entrepreneurs and local businesses.

Housing & Cost of Living

The cost of living in North Middletown is relatively affordable, with housing prices lower than the national average. This makes it an attractive place for families and retirees looking for peaceful living in a community-focused environment.
